Output 5252761587eb80955bdbcd74b5ee2767148188bd897c078f66ecad259f879389:0

value
576899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 114093e883dab8f4be690bbb944e6faae4134f33 OP_EQUAL
address
33GEmkGMJjC17b6R3owSQFtjP3kF1Pe9FN
transaction
5252761587eb80955bdbcd74b5ee2767148188bd897c078f66ecad259f879389
confirmations
236097
spent
true